Gewürz
The dried fruits and the leaves are used as seasoning; the fresh leaves are used primarily in Asia. Due to the different aromas, the fruits and the leaves are used in various ways in cooking, and cannot be substituted.
-
Geruch/Geschmack
The aroma of the fruits is warm, nutty and spicy. The herb, the roots and the unripe fruits all have a very strong smell which takes some getting used to -- especially for the European nose; and is reminiscent of soap.
